EU ALLOCATES 10 MILLION EUROS TO MOLDOVA FOR BUDGET DEFICIT FINANCING

11 november, 2019

Moldova received a grant worth 10 million euros from the European Union, which together with the 20-million credit arrived in October, represents the first tranche of macro-financial assistance of 100 million euros, promised by the EU as budget support.

According to the Ministry of Finance, 60 million euros from this assistance will be received in the form of credits and 40 million euros – in the form of grants. The first grant worth 10 million euros is designed for covering budget deficit.

Besides, on November 7 Moldova received two tranches of budget support within budget assistance, provided to the Republic of Moldova for the total sum of 25 million lei. Money will be used for conducting key reforms, started by the Government in the field of the Ministry of the Interior, for combating of corruption and money laundering, as well as in agriculture and rural development.

Due to the EU support, the Moldovan police managed to continue modernization and advanced learning of their employees. Also, due to the European support, Moldova raised competitiveness of the agri-food sector due to investments in agriculture, unification of agricultural producers and providing of necessary assistance to agri-food trade units, which cooperate with the EU. The financing from the side of the EU contributed to the growth of quality standards in the field of safety of food products. The EU program also supported initiatives on developing rural areas.
